//sound// I am very impressed with the sound on this cd player. The bass is deeper then the other Sony cd player, the treble is clear, and you hear everything, it's not muffled at all like some other portable cd players. Not only is it crystal clear, it can also get very loud. I wouldn't say deafening loud, but it would satisfy almost everyone. I have a wide range of music I listen to like stuff from Ozzy Osbourne to Dave Koz (jazz), and even to stuff like Rod Stewart, and all of it sounds great on my new Sony D-EJ100. I really couldn't ask for better sound quality. Plus, you can turn this thing almost all the way up without distortion.
//features// This thing is packed with features. Need a timer on your cd player that you can set from 5 to 95 minutes and it will turn off after that time, you got it with this one. I never seen a portable cd player do that. You can program up to 64 of your favorite tracks. You can repeat tracks over and over again, repeat the whole cd over and over again, and also, it has shuffle mode. It comes with h.ear headphone which are cool, have great sound quality, but I prefer street style headphones which I use, but the h.ear headphones are actually worth $10 since they are also sold in stores. It even comes with a remote control so you can control it when it's in your pocket. This cd player has 50 hours of battery life also. It even has G-Protection so your cd's will never skip. It's the best skip protection Sony ever made, so it won't skip when you jog, walk, and run with it, it won't skip even if you drop it although I don't reccomend it.
//design// This cd player is very lightweight, it is almost the same size of the cd and it's very slim and will not weigh down your pocket. There is also another color you can choose from that is white and orange, and the button are black. The black buttons are a little hard to see, but you can still understand what they control. They are much easier to see on the black and green one that I have, but either color looks great.
//is it worth it// If you don't need MP3/WMA capability then this will be fine. This plays CD-R/RW's, has a remote, cool colors, and is pefect for teens. Best Buy always has alot in stock. These are very popular, and I highly reccomend it.
